Buffet Crampon BC2541-5 Prodige Bb Clarinet - Nickel Plated
- Beginners on a budget can start out with a professional sound
- Inspired by the renowned E13 model
- Moulding and drilling of the bore are performed entirely in France and Germany to ensure a consistent result
UPC | 666605011065 |
---|---|
Model | BC2541-5-0 |
Level | Student |
Key | B-Flat |
Key System | Boehm |
Barrel Length | 65 mm |
Material Body | ABS |
Key Material | Nickel Pated |
Thumb Rest | Adjustable |
Springs | Blue Steel |
Pads | Leather |
---|---|
Mouthpiece | Urban Play, Black |

Cosmo Music's Quality Assurance:
Wind Instruments
- Unpack instrument removing all corks used to stabilize keys during shipment.
- Leave the instrument to allow the pads to "relax".
- A visual inspection is done to ensure the finish is at factory standards.
- Lubricate corks with factory approved grease.
- Check and adjust the fit of components to ensure a firm, but not excessive pressure is needed to assemble; out of the box many corks are too tight and the player could easily cause damage to parts by having to apply too much pressure.
- Inspect the key action.
- Check pad coverage and adjust where necessary.
- Check all key combinations for proper adjustment.
- Play-test each instrument throughout its entire range to confirm all adjustments are correct.
- All instruments are played with the technician's own mouthpiece or head joint, unless it is not appropriate (in the case in which the mouthpiece or headjoint is unique to the instrument, they are thoroughly cleaned after play-testing).
- The case is checked for proper fit.
- Factory supplied accessories are inspected to ensure all are present.
- Large saxophone keys may be refitted with shipping corks to increase stability for transit.
- The instrument is repacked as it was received.
- Technician signs the tag to confirm that all details have been completed.
